vaguely academic things to do to keep yourself entertained

go down a wikipedia research hole by clicking the first term you don’t understand

binge a crashcourse series end to end (personal recs: world history, history of science, big history, philosophy)

find free books on project gutenberg

download some western classics for free

borrow books and audiobooks from the libby app or borrowbox

start a commonplace book

take a khan academy course

browse MIT’s free online course materials

teach yourself to code

go on a google scholar essay dive

try the open access button to avoid some paywalls for academic media, or install unpaywall that does a similar thing

research the history of the place you where you live

tempt the wrath of the duolingo owl and learn a language

search for online streams of the local tv in your target language’s country and use as background noise for immersion points

print and scrapbook favourite poetry and literature quotes

improve your handwriting by doing handwriting exercises

learn philosophy with the philosophize this! podcast. actually just check out all the educational spotify podcasts there are many good ones

start a weekly club with friends to share new and interesting things you’ve learnt that week

clean and reorganise your study space, physical or digital

check out online museums

fave educational youtube channels that I adore: vsauce, crashcourse, smarter every day, kurzgesagt, school of life, tom scott, r. c. waldun, vsauce3, primer, mark rober, veritasium, asapSCIENCE, scishow, TED-ed

Zebra Mildliner Hex Codes

Zebra Mildliner Hex Codes

Fluorescent #FEB5D8 | #FFDEB5 | #FFFEAD | #92D4E9 | #ACECE6 Cool & Refined #B5DA9A | #93B0D8 | #BAC7C5 | #BEB1D7 | #EA889E Warm #ABD5DB | #FEA389 | #FFD561 | #E17FD1 | #C1917F Bright #EFB9E0 | #F36B52 | #E0E666 | #64C5B4 | #696CB2 Friendly #FBF485 | #FCB675 | #FEB1B8 | #7AD0E2 | #8E8B87 Neutral #DDA36D | #DBC293 | #FCE9C3 | #D9DBDA | #DAD49A Gentle #FAD0AA | #F2F190 | #A1DCEE | #E2C6DF | #F9C6D4

✰ TOOLS

FOCUS@WILL: an ios & android app designed to increase your focus and attention, Focus@Will uses specially engineered audio in which frequencies similar to the human voice are removed. Why? We are wired to pay attention to them, and they distract us.

FINISH: an app that lets you add tasks and divide them into “short term,” “mid term,” or “long term,” as defined by you.

CLAROSPEAK: ClaroSpeak offers the option of visual highlighting in-sync with the spoken words, a great range of colour and font settings to allow for optimum reading and word prediction to help with writing.

C PEN: The C-Pen Reader is a totally portable, pocket-sized device that reads text aloud with an English, Spanish or French human-like digital voice.
